## Tuning

The receipt mailer (Almsgate) batches donation receipts and sends through the Thornquay relay. On-call: if the queue backs up, resist the urge to crank batch size — the relay rate-limits per connection, and bigger batches just mean bigger retries. Scale worker count first, then shorten the flush interval. Dedupe window must stay longer than the retry horizon or donors get duplicate receipts, which generates tickets. All knobs live in one place and are read at worker start. Current production values follow.

tuning table, kajop-yafof:
QUOTAS = {
    "wenath": 10,
    "ulaael": 5,
}

Runbook: account recovery for the Farebox pricing experiment. If a tester gets locked out of the experiment dashboard mid-run, don't reset their cohort — that skews the ticket-pricing data. Instead, restore access via the recovery console and reassign the same variant. The console itself is locked behind a shared vault, and the recovery passphrase sits right below this line.

recovery phrase for yagap-yadug: praath-oliwyn

Ticket: Snapshot vault locked — Pixelgrove UI suite

The snapshot baseline vault for the Pixelgrove component library locked itself after three failed unseal attempts during Friday's CI run. Until it's reopened, snapshot tests for the Button, Modal, and DataGrid components fail silently and the diff reporter skips them, so visual regressions could slip into the release branch. Marta from the platform pod rotated the unseal keys last sprint but didn't update the CI secret. To unblock the weekly sync demo, use the recovery passphrase below.

strongbox words: oliael-gilax-lamael

// REINDEX_WINDOW_MINUTES: nightly search reindex budget for Quillmark.
// Runs after the 02:00 snapshot; exceeding this window skips the
// optional synonym rebuild rather than delaying the morning cache warm.
// Do not raise without checking shard counts on the Harrowfen cluster.
// Verified against the build identified by the token below.

build token for kajog-baguf: htk14_e43bf70f92bbf6

# TaxCache service — env config
# Maintains the tax-rate lookup cache for Pellworth Checkout.
# Cache warms on boot by querying the Norwick rates API; stale entries
# expire after six hours. Release manager: verify TTL values match the
# release notes before promoting. The rates API credential goes on the
# next line:

env line for tajof-tahog: ARCHIVE_KEY3=4a3